The Audi R8 GRAND-AM represented Rum Bum Racing’s ambitious step up to the prestigious Rolex 24 at Daytona, partnering with Audi Sport customer racing for a memorable debut.
The Rolex 24 Dream
Fresh off their 2012 Continental Tire championship, Rum Bum Racing set their sights higher—competing in the legendary Rolex 24 at Daytona in the GT class. The team partnered with Audi Sport customer racing and secured an incredible driver lineup.
All-Star Driver Lineup
The No. 13 Rum Bum Racing Audi R8 featured a world-class roster:
- Matt Plumb - Team Manager & Driver
- Frank Biela - Audi Sport legend, 5x Le Mans winner
- Christopher Haase - Audi Sport factory driver
- Markus Winkelhock - GT1 World Champion, ex-DTM driver

Race Weekend
Markus Winkelhock qualified the car 16th. Throughout the 24-hour race, the Rum Bum Audi ran at the front of the GT field, participating in what became an Audi 1-2-3 battle during the evening hours.
Heartbreak at the Finish
In one of the most dramatic finishes in recent Rolex 24 history, Audi held a 1-2-3 going into the final lap. Tragically, the Rum Bum Racing Audi ran out of fuel on the last lap—just “a coffee mug short” of a podium finish in their debut.
The team finished 15th overall and 7th in class, but the performance demonstrated Rum Bum Racing could compete at the highest level of sports car racing.
